在移动互联网蓬勃发展的当下,微信小程序凭借其便捷性与强大功能,已深度融入人们的日常生活。无论是购物、出行,还是获取生活服务,小程序都极大地提升了用户体验。在众多小程序激烈竞争的环境中,要想脱颖而出,吸引并留住用户,出色的前端交互设计至关重要。本文将深入剖析热门应用的前端交互设计,为开发者们揭示其中的关键秘诀。
深入了解目标用户的需求、偏好及使用习惯,是打造成功小程序前端交互设计的基石。通过全面的市场调研、一对一用户访谈,以及精准的数据分析,广泛收集用户的基本信息,详细了解其使用场景,为设计工作提供坚实依据。只有精准把握目标用户的期望,才能设计出契合他们需求的小程序,进而显著提升用户满意度与留存率。
例如,一款针对年轻上班族的健身小程序,在设计前对这一群体进行调研后发现,他们大多利用碎片化时间健身,且更倾向于简单高效的训练方式。基于此,该小程序在交互设计上,将热门的短时长健身课程置于首页显眼位置,同时设置一键收藏功能,方便用户快速找到常用课程,完美贴合了目标用户的需求与使用习惯。
简洁明了应是小程序界面设计坚守的核心原则,避免过多视觉元素与繁杂信息堆砌。简洁的界面能够助力用户迅速定位所需功能,大幅提升使用效率。在设计进程中,设计师需合理规划元素布局,始终保持界面的整洁有序与一致性。同时,运用直观易懂的图标和清晰明确的标签,可显著增强界面的可读性。色彩搭配也不容忽视,要精心挑选契合品牌形象且深受用户喜爱的颜色,营造出舒适宜人的视觉氛围。
以一款美食推荐小程序为例,其界面布局简洁大方,顶部为醒目的搜索栏,方便用户查找特定美食;中部以大图形式展示热门推荐菜品,图片下方搭配简短菜品名称与评分;底部则设有分类导航栏,涵盖中餐、西餐、甜品等常见类别。整个界面元素布局合理,色彩以暖色调为主,激发用户食欲,让用户在浏览过程中轻松愉悦,快速获取所需信息。
导航作为小程序的关键构成部分,直接关乎用户能否迅速找到所需功能。设计师务必确保导航结构清晰明了、易于理解。可灵活采用面包屑导航、底部导航栏等常见方式,助力用户在不同页面间自如切换。此外,优化交互方式,如引入便捷的手势操作、生动的动画效果等,能有效提升用户体验。同时,要高度重视无障碍设计,为视障和听障用户打造便捷的导航与交互途径。
比如,一款旅游出行小程序,运用底部导航栏,清晰划分 “首页”“景点推荐”“酒店预订”“我的行程” 等核心功能模块。在景点详情页面,使用面包屑导航,让用户随时知晓当前位置,方便返回上级页面。当用户点击景点图片时,添加淡入动画效果,增强视觉吸引力。针对视障用户,小程序适配了屏幕阅读器,通过语音提示引导用户操作,充分体现了对各类用户群体的关怀。
小程序需在多样的设备和不同屏幕尺寸上稳定运行,因此响应式设计与适配性极为关键。设计师要全力保障 UI 元素在各类设备上均能正常显示,维持出色的视觉效果与使用体验。针对不同操作系统和设备特性,需展开充分测试与精细调整,确保小程序在任何环境下都能顺畅运行。为实现更佳适配性,可运用流式布局、弹性盒子等先进技术,使小程序在不同屏幕尺寸下都能保持理想的布局与视觉呈现。
以一款电商小程序为例,在设计时充分考虑了不同设备的适配问题。无论是在大屏平板电脑上,还是小屏手机上,商品展示页面的图片、文字都能合理缩放,按钮大小适中,方便用户点击操作。通过流式布局,商品列表能够根据屏幕宽度自动调整列数,始终保持整齐美观的展示效果,为用户提供一致且优质的购物体验。
小程序的性能表现对用户体验有着直接且关键的影响。设计师需密切关注小程序的加载速度、运行稳定性及内存占用等方面,并实施针对性优化。例如,对图片资源进行合理压缩、减少 HTTP 请求次数、巧妙运用缓存技术等,均可有效提升小程序性能。此外,定期对小程序进行全面检查与及时更新,修复潜在问题,也是保障用户体验的重要举措。为进一步提升性能,还可采用懒加载、代码分割等前沿技术,降低小程序的启动时间与内存消耗。
某知名新闻资讯小程序,通过对图片进行压缩处理,将图片大小平均降低了 30%,同时采用懒加载技术,仅在用户浏览到相关新闻图片时才进行加载。这一系列优化措施使得小程序的加载速度大幅提升,平均加载时间缩短了 2 秒,有效提高了用户的阅读体验,减少了用户因等待时间过长而流失的情况。
获取用户反馈是不断优化小程序的重要途径。设计师可借助用户调查、深度数据分析等多种方式,全面了解用户的使用状况与实际需求。依据用户反馈,及时灵活调整设计策略,持续优化小程序前端交互,以满足用户日益增长的多样化需求。为更便捷地收集用户反馈,可在小程序中专门设置意见反馈入口,积极鼓励用户分享宝贵意见。同时,定期对用户反馈进行系统分析,精准找出问题所在,并开展针对性优化。
一款社交类小程序在上线后,通过用户反馈发现部分用户对聊天界面的表情包发送操作不太满意。开发团队迅速响应,对表情包发送功能进行优化,简化操作流程,增加热门表情包快捷发送按钮。优化后,用户对该功能的满意度大幅提升,有效增强了用户对小程序的粘性。
在优化小程序前端交互的过程中,融入创新与个性化元素能够为用户带来独特非凡的使用体验。设计师可大胆引入新颖的设计理念与先进技术,如利用 AR/VR 技术打造沉浸式体验,或借助人工智能技术实现个性化推荐等。此外,依据品牌特色与用户特点,为小程序赋予独特的视觉风格与交互方式,使其在众多小程序中脱颖而出,更具吸引力。
例如,一款美妆小程序运用 AR 技术,让用户能够通过手机摄像头实时试妆,直观感受不同化妆品的上妆效果,极大地提升了用户的购物乐趣与参与感。同时,该小程序根据用户的浏览历史与购买记录,通过人工智能算法为用户精准推荐个性化的美妆产品,满足了用户的个性化需求,增强了用户对小程序的依赖度。
在设计小程序前端交互时,必须充分考量业务场景与实际需求。设计师应与产品经理、开发人员等团队成员紧密协作,深入了解业务流程与用户需求,确保交互设计能够切实满足实际业务运作需求。在设计过程中,要全方位考虑操作的便捷性与信息的呈现方式,使用户在实际操作中能够高效完成任务。
以一款在线教育小程序为例,设计师与教学团队密切沟通,深入了解课程教学流程与学生学习需求。在交互设计上,针对课程播放界面,设置了方便的倍速播放、暂停、快进等操作按钮,同时在课程讲解过程中,适时弹出知识点总结与练习题,方便学生巩固所学知识。这种紧密结合业务场景的设计,有效提升了学生的学习效率与体验。
打造优秀的微信小程序前端交互设计,需要从深入了解目标用户、构建简洁界面、优化导航交互、保障适配性、提升性能、收集用户反馈、融入创新元素以及贴合业务需求等多个方面协同发力。通过精心打磨每一个细节,为用户呈上便捷、高效、愉悦的使用体验,方能在竞争激烈的小程序市场中崭露头角,赢得用户的青睐与信赖。希望广大开发者能够借鉴这些热门应用的前端交互设计秘籍,创造出更多深受用户喜爱的优质小程序。